Cooperation with Turkish companies discussed

The Ministry of Investments and Foreign Trade held meetings with the heads of Turkish companies "Betlis Textile" and "Quadro Marmara Group", acting in the Republic of Uzbekistan.

"Quadro Marmara Group" company realizes projects in the field of intensive horticulture and export of fruit and vegetable products in Tashkent region. To date, the company has attracted 12 million dollars of investment and planted 669 thousand fruit trees.

During meetings, Turkish investors highly rated the consistent reforms carried out in Uzbekistan, the state's attention to the problems and issues of entrepreneurs, and a favorable investment climate created in our country.

As a result of meetings, the sides expressed readiness to undertake appropriate measures to solve problems faced by investors in the course of their activity and create conditions for long-term mutually beneficial cooperation between Turkish investors and Uzbek partners.

For information: Enterprise "Betlis Textile" which is a part of "Best Group" company established in 2006 carries out its activity in the sphere of textile production in Tashkent region. "Best Group" consists of 9 companies with about 4,000 employees. The company's annual export volume is 30-35 million dollars.
